1993 Honda Prelude vs. 2008 Renault Thalia

To start off, 2008 Renault Thalia is newer by 15 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 1993 Honda Prelude.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 1993 Honda Prelude would be higher. At 1,995 cc (4 cylinders), 1993 Honda Prelude is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 1993 Honda Prelude (131 HP) has 67 more horse power than 2008 Renault Thalia. (64 HP). In normal driving conditions, 1993 Honda Prelude should accelerate faster than 2008 Renault Thalia.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 1993 Honda Prelude weights approximately 235 kg more than 2008 Renault Thalia. So despite on having greater horse power, its additional weight may have an impact towards its acceleration in comparison.

Both vehicles are front wheel drive (FWD). Which offers better traction when its slippery than rear wheel drive vehicles.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 1993 Honda Prelude (179 Nm) has 19 more torque (in Nm) than 2008 Renault Thalia. (160 Nm). This means 1993 Honda Prelude will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 2008 Renault Thalia.

Compare all specifications:

1993 Honda Prelude 2008 Renault Thalia
Make Honda Renault
Model Prelude Thalia
Year Released 1993 2008
Body Type Coupe Sedan
Engine Position Front Front
Engine Size 1995 cc 1461 cc
Engine Cylinders 4 cylinders 4 cylinders
Engine Type in-line in-line
Valves per Cylinder 4 valves 2 valves
Horse Power 131 HP 64 HP
Torque 179 Nm 160 Nm
Fuel Type Gasoline Diesel
Drive Type Front Front
Transmission Type Manual Manual
Number of Seats 4 seats 5 seats
Number of Doors 2 doors 4 doors
Vehicle Weight 1235 kg 1000 kg
Vehicle Length 4450 mm 4261 mm
Vehicle Width 1770 mm 1639 mm
Vehicle Height 1300 mm 1439 mm
Wheelbase Size 2580 mm 2473 mm
